The Design of Detection and Analysis System for Low Voltage Arc Fault

Arc fault has been one of the main factors of the fire disaster.An effective and reliable detection and analysis method for arc fault is the key to research arc fault detection device (AFDD).In order to research arc fault, a system that featured with friendly man-machine interface and flexible operation is built for arc fault.The system hardware is based on a computer, data acquisition card, voltage and current sensor, arc fault simulation apparatus.The system software platform is designed by the multithreading technology to realize arc voltage and current real time acquisition, waveform real time display, storage and analysis.Real time control between the software platform and the system hardware is realized through serial communication.Periodic difference algorithm is applied to extract the periodicity singularity point to identify the arc fault s.In addition, the system possesses of abundant functions such as automatic forming test report, historical data inquiry, etc.Results show that the system is able to simulate arc fault, and arc fault detection and identification.
